Scholars’ Hub @ Home: The three key puzzles of political trust

Join Cary Wu, Assistant Professor in the Department of Sociology on September 27 at 12 p.m. for Scholar’s Hub. This talk addresses the three key puzzles: why political trust is high and stable in authoritarian China, why trust is declining in many Western democracies, and why racial minorities sometimes exhibit higher trust levels than their White counterparts. We’ll also discuss a novel approach to political trust. Central to this approach is a shift in focus from merely measuring how much people trust to how individuals place their trust.
